Troubleshooting Common Issues with Sanitary Pipeline Pigs

Competently utilizing sanitary line pigging processes relies on immediate detection and answer of typical faults. Often, pig working can be impacted by different factors. Here’s a look at some common difficulties and their feasible remedies.

  • Engraving: This arises due to patchy wall scraping and can be relieved by revising pig intensity or employing a different pig pattern.
  • Seizing: Pig blockage is often due to film, waste, or unsuitable pig scale. Scheduled cleaning and careful pig election are critical.
  • Harm: Pig issue or pipeline impairment may happen from coarse bends, rust, or overwhelming weight. Careful pre-pigging examinations are vital.
After all, proactive servicing and regular watching are major to maintaining the effectiveness of your sanitary pigging process.
